Combine & compress multiple css / js files

#!/bin/bash | |
# move to the directory which the script is placed in | |
# all file refences will be based off this location | |
cd `dirname $0` | |
# == Configuration Options == | |
CSS_OUTPUT_FILE='css/core.css' | |
JS_OUTPUT_FILE='js/core.js' | |
JAVASCRIPT_FILES=( | |
js/util/mootools.js | |
js/util/mootools-more.js | |
js/util/validator.js | |
js/util/auto-clear.js | |
js/ui/datepicker.js | |
js/util/loop.js | |
js/ui/slideshow.js | |
js/util/swfobject.js | |
js/ui/autocomplete/Autocompleter.js | |
js/ui/autocomplete/Autocompleter.Request.js | |
js/ui/autocomplete/Observer.js | |
js/util/common.js | |
js/common.js | |
) | |
CSS_FILES=( | |
css/lib/reset.css | |
css/lib/forms.css | |
css/lib/typography.css | |
css/lib/screen.css | |
css/lib/structure.css | |
css/pages/testimonials.css | |
css/structure.css | |
css/lib/plugins/autocompleter.css | |
css/lib/plugins/datepicker.css | |
css/lib/plugins/slideshow.css | |
css/pages/seminar.css | |
css/pages/video.css | |
css/pages.css | |
) | |
# == End Configuration Options == | |
generate_js_include() { | |
echo "document.write('<script src=\"/includes/$1\" type=\"text/javascript\" charset=\"utf-8\"></script>');" | |
} | |
generate_css_include() { | |
echo "@import \"/includes/$1\";" | |
} | |
if [[ "$USER" == "Mike" ]]; then | |
DEVELOPMENT=1 | |
else | |
DEVELOPMENT=0 | |
fi | |
if [[ -e $HOME/scripts/yuicompressor.jar ]]; then | |
CSS_OPTIMIZER='cssoptimizer' | |
JS_OPTIMIZER="$HOME/scripts/yuicompressor.jar" | |
else | |
CSS_OPTIMIZER='cssoptimizer' | |
JS_OPTIMIZER='/usr/bin/yuicompressor.jar' | |
fi | |
if [ $DEVELOPMENT == 1 ]; then | |
> $JS_OUTPUT_FILE | |
for file in ${JAVASCRIPT_FILES[@]}; do | |
generate_js_include "$file" >> $JS_OUTPUT_FILE | |
done | |
> $CSS_OUTPUT_FILE | |
for file in ${CSS_FILES[@]}; do | |
generate_css_include $file >> $CSS_OUTPUT_FILE | |
done | |
# we dont want the server trying to serve the wrong data | |
if [[ -e "$CSS_OUTPUT_FILE.gz" ]]; then | |
rm "$CSS_OUTPUT_FILE.gz" | |
fi | |
if [[ -e "$JS_OUTPUT_FILE.gz" ]]; then | |
rm "$JS_OUTPUT_FILE.gz" | |
fi | |
exit 0 | |
fi | |
# Darwin is assuming os x | |
if [[ `uname` == "Darwin" ]]; then | |
tempFile=`mktemp -t webcompress.xxx` | |
else | |
# mktemp on server runs differently than the os x version | |
tempFile=`mktemp` | |
fi | |
# Compress CSS | |
for file in ${CSS_FILES[@]}; do | |
# count /'s.. if we are father down in the directory replace ../../../ with ../ | |
if [[ `echo "$file" | perl -ne 'while(/\//g){++$count}; print "$count\n"'` > 2 ]]; then | |
cat $file | sed 's/\.\.\/\.\.\/\.\.\//..\/..\//g' >> $tempFile | |
else | |
cat $file >> $tempFile | |
fi | |
done | |
"$CSS_OPTIMIZER" -lo $tempFile > $CSS_OUTPUT_FILE | |
# the IE file needs to be compressed | |
# whitespace causes issues with IE | |
# we have to do this round-about compression b/c of a bug in cssoptimizer | |
cp 'css/lib/ie.css' 'css/lib/ie2.css' | |
"$CSS_OPTIMIZER" -lo 'css/lib/ie2.css' > 'css/lib/ie.css' | |
# Compress JS | |
> $tempFile | |
for file in ${JAVASCRIPT_FILES[@]}; do | |
cat $file >> $tempFile | |
done | |
java -jar "$JS_OPTIMIZER" --type js "$tempFile" > "$JS_OUTPUT_FILE" | |
# gzip compress, but keep the original core.css in addition to the newly created core.css.gz | |
gzip -fc "$JS_OUTPUT_FILE" > "${JS_OUTPUT_FILE}.gz" | |
gzip -fc "$CSS_OUTPUT_FILE" > "${CSS_OUTPUT_FILE}.gz" | |
exit 0 |
